Output 50da82a5c966e17af8faf2e8de9e316e20ffd8e107b6b6035a006e900bbf3e2c:1

value
9614349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cb22eae96d4ec4ef8a36495a60f6e87fcb82318 OP_EQUAL
address
MU26Lxchjv8FfpMkvLwc2G1Dnp2zNZdiqS
transaction
50da82a5c966e17af8faf2e8de9e316e20ffd8e107b6b6035a006e900bbf3e2c
spent
true